Output 37f465b0955408aebf8dfe1fae44d53ba683e5fbe1a4e2576f92386b00912d85:24

value
17961063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0abba471e1083ea80dbec87040786e143e23795 OP_EQUAL
address
3PdZpRr4VYkPCRk7AWTjC4LPvc6Z6tR4fc
transaction
37f465b0955408aebf8dfe1fae44d53ba683e5fbe1a4e2576f92386b00912d85